innovative water treatment technologies have completely transformed the way multiple industries handle solid-liquid separation and effluent refinement, process optimization, and liquefaction.
This technology offer a wide assortment of benefits, including enhanced efficiency, reduced labor expenses, and elevated product quality.
One of the primary benefits of these innovative technologies is their capacity to operate constantly, without the requirement for manual intervention. Continuous operation guarantees that the process is not disrupted, enabling for a more consistent output and enhanced overall efficiency. In addition, these systems can be configured to operate at optimal pressure and temperature settings, further enhancing their efficiency.
An additional benefit of automated filter press systems is their ability to minimize manpower costs. Traditional filter press systems necessitate operators to manually insert and take out cake from the press, that can be a time-consuming and human resource-intensive procedure. On the other hand, these systems can perform these tasks swiftly and effectively, freeing up operators to dedicate on alternative significant tasks.
These systems also offer elevated product quality through exact control over the separation procedure. This technology can be programmed to operate within defined temperature and pressure ranges, ensuring that the product is handled at ideal conditions. This precision control also reduces the risk of contamination and faults, which reduce output yield and elevate costs.
Maintenance-wise, these systems are also configured to be convenient to maintain. Many systems are available with advanced monitoring and alert systems, which notify operators of potential issues before they become complex problems. This proactive approach to maintenance supports reduce downtime and extend the lifespan of the equipment.
